Ingredients You’ll Need
Let’s gather some simple, wholesome ingredients to create these delightful muffins! You likely have most of them already in your pantry. Here’s what you need:
For the Muffins
- 1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 tablespoon pumpkin spice
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 (15 oz) can pumpkin puree
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il (or melted and cooled butter)
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
For the Cream Cheese Swirl
- 8 oz cream cheese (room temperature)
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g yolk (room temperature)
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

How to Make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ins
Step 1: Preheat Your Oven
Start by preheating your oven to 375°F. This ensures that your muffins bake evenly. While it heats, place paper baking cups into your muffin pan to make cleanup easy later.
Step 2: Mix the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, pumpkin spice, baking soda, and salt until well combined. This step is crucial because it helps distribute the leavening agents evenly throughout the batter.
Step 3: Prepare the Pumpkin Mixture
In a large bowl, whisk together the pumpkin puree,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until smooth. Beat in the eggs, vegetable oil (or melted butter), and vanilla extract. Then slowly whisk in the flour mixture just until no lumps remain. This creates a moist batter that’s full of flavor.
Step 4: Make the Cream Cheese Filling
In another medium bowl, beat the cream cheese until it’s smooth. Add in the sugar, egg yolk, and vanilla extract. Mix until fully combined—this will be your sweet swirl that adds richness to each muffin.
Step 5: Combine & Swirl
Fill each muffin tin about 3/4 full with pumpkin batter. Top each muffin with about 1 tablespoon of cream cheese mixture and use a toothpick to gently swirl it into the batter—don’t worry if it doesn’t look perfect; it will turn out beautifully once baked!
Step 6: Bake & Enjoy
Bake your muffins for 18 to 20 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the pumpkin part comes out clean with just a few moist crumbs attached. Let them cool for about 10 minutes before enjoying them warm or letting them cool completely to store.

Pro Tips for Making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ins
Creating the perfect swirled pumpkin cream cheese muffins is easier than you might think! Here are some helpful tips to elevate your baking game.
-
Use room temperature ingredients: Bringing your eggs and cream cheese to room temperature ensures they blend smoothly into the batter, resulting in a more tender muffin.
-
Don’t overmix the batter: Gently folding in the flour mixture prevents the muffins from becoming dense. Overmixing activates gluten in the flour, leading to tougher muffins.
-
Check for doneness properly: Insert a toothpick only into the pumpkin part of the muffin. If it comes out clean with just a few moist crumbs, it’s ready! This ensures you don’t underbake or overbake.
-
Cool before serving: Allowing your muffins to cool for about 10 minutes helps them set and enhances the flavor. They will be easier to remove from the pan and will taste better at room temperature.
-
Experiment with spices: Feel free to add extra spices like nutmeg or ginger for a personalized twist that can enhance the warmth of flavors in your muffins.

Make Ahead and Storage
These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ins are perfect for meal prep! You can whip up a batch ahead of time and enjoy them throughout the week. Here’s how to store and preserve their deliciousness:
Storing Leftovers
- Store cooled muffins in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days.
- For longer freshness, keep them in the refrigerator for about a week.
Freezing
- Place muffins in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id.
- Wrap each muffin tightly in plastic wrap or aluminum foil, then place them in a freezer-safe bag.
- Frozen muffins will stay fresh for up to 3 months.
Reheating
- For best results, reheat muffins in the oven at 350°F for about 5-10 minutes until warmed through.
- Alternatively, you can microwave them for 15-20 seconds if you’re in a hurry.
FAQs
Here are some common questions you might have about these scrumptious muffins:
Can I make the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ins without eggs?
Absolutely! You can use flaxseed meal mixed with water as an egg substitute. Use 1 tablespoon of flaxseed meal mixed with 2.5 tablespoons of water per egg needed.
How do I ensure my Best Swirled Pumpkin Cream Cheese Muffins are moist?
Make sure not to overmix your batter, as this can lead to dense muffins. Also, measuring your flour correctly (spooning it into the measuring cup without packing) helps keep them light and fluffy!
What if I don’t have pumpkin spice?
No worries! You can easily make your own by combining equal parts ground c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ger. A pinch of allspice also works wonderfully if you have it on hand!
Can I add nuts or chocolate chips to the muffins?
Certainly! Chopped walnuts or chocolate chips would be delightful additions. Just fold them in after mixing your batter for that extra texture and flavor.
How do I know when my muffins are done baking?
Insert a toothpick into the center of one muffin; if it com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s, they’re ready.
